Brazil's Ronaldinho practising at night for soccer World Cup
www.chinaview.cn 2006-02-06 10:13:44

    SAO PAULO, Feb. 5 (Xinhuanet) -- Sunday's Folha de Sao Paulo, a Brazilian newspaper, reported that Ronaldo de Assis, known as Ronaldinho, is practising late at night and early in the morning to be ready for the Germany 2006 soccer World Cup.

    The paper quoted Joaquim Valdimar Goncalves Garcia, Ronaldinho's personal trainer as saying that the player's early hours training includes hours of jogging and playing footvolley, avariation of volleyball where players cannot use their hands, on Castelldefels beach, a comparatively isolated spot, 25 km from Barcelona.

    He chose the akward timetable because it allows him privacy, the trainer said.

    "It's hard for him to leave home without being recognized, so we have to opt for times when the beach is empty," Goncalves said.

    Ronaldinho plays for Spanish league giant Barcelona FC. He received the second FIFA World Player of the Year award in December and helped Barcelona win the 2005 league, for the first time in six years. Enditem
